Juuku Valley is one of the few places on the shore of Lake Issyk Kul, famous for its thermal springs. In the hot springs of Juuku flows water enriched with radon.

The water temperature is 34°C. Radon baths are just in the open air, allowing you to spend time with health benefits and enjoy the surrounding scenery. After taking therapeutic bath, you can swim in the nearby river Juukuchak with cool water.
